Amount : | 100 µg |
Isotype : | Rabbit IgG |
Content : | 200 µg/ml of Ab Purified from Bioreactor Concentrate by Protein A/G. Prepared in 10mM PBS with 0.05% BSA & 0.05% azide. Also available WITHOUT BSA & azide at 1.0mg/ml. |
Storage condition : | Antibody with azide - store at 2 to 8°C. Antibody without azide - store at -20 to -80°C. Antibody is stable for 24 months. Non-hazardous. |
Gene : | MUC1 |
Gene ID : | 4582 |
Uniprot ID : | P15941 |
Alternative Name : | Breast carcinoma-associated antigen DF3, CA15-3, H23AG, KL-6, MAM6, Mucin 1 cell surface associated, , Peanut-reactive urinary mucin, PEM, PEMT, Polymorphic epithelial mucin, Tumor-associated epithelial membrane antigen |
Immunogen Information : | Human milk-fat globule membranes (HMFGM) |
ELISA (For coating use Ab at 2-5µg/ml, order Ab without BSA) (Very good capturing Ab); Immunohistochemistry (Formalin-fixed) (0.25-0.5µg/ml for 30 minutes at RT)(Staining of formalin-fixed tissues requires boiling tissue sections in 10mM citrate buffer, pH 6.0, for 10-20 min followed by cooling at RT for 20 minutes)Optimal dilution for a specific application should be determined.
